Responsibilities
- Conduct risk assessments and security authorizations for federal information systems in accordance with NIST standards.
- Implement and monitor advanced security controls to protect sensitive data.
- Develop, update, and disseminate IT security policies and procedures.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ure compliance with FISMA and agency regulations.
- Investigate, analyze, and respond to cybersecurity incidents and vulnerabilities.
- Perform audits and inspections of IT systems to ensure regulatory adherence.
